MINNESOTA WISCONSON COMPARISON

“Minnesota is ranked the second-most liberal state in the union a study by The Hill concluded.  How is that working for us?  By contrast, Wisconsin seems to get it right for the  most part.”
That is an excerpt from “letters to the editor” from the local newspaper.  I can't figure out how anyone could actually say that with a straight face.  If  you pay any attention to the facts, you would see that Minnesota's unemployment rate is almost a point and half better than Wisconsin's.  Job creation is much better in Minnesota. Wisconsin is trailing in jobs recovered after the recession.  Since this was suppose to be Walker's strong point, I guess you really have to hide your head in the sand to not see that.  The budget's are like night and day.  Wisconsin has at least a projected 1.8 billion dollar deficit. I think it actually is going to be worse than that. The state is floating  increases in transportation taxes do to a huge shortfall there.   Minnesota has a 1.2 billion dollar surplus which is being used to lower taxes on individuals and small business.
